Description
20 High Street is a house that has been converted into commercial premises. It was originally built in the 16th century, remodeled in the early 19th century, and altered in 2022.
The building features a brick frontage that is painted and partially rendered, with a pitched roof covered in concrete tiles and brick chimney stacks at the east end. The rear wing is constructed of coursed stone and has a slate roof. The overall plan is an L-shape, consisting of the front range facing High Street and a rear wing.
The front range is two storeys high and has four window bays on the main elevation. The left-hand doorway features a 20th-century door, and the timber shopfront was added in 2022. On the first floor, there are four horned plate-glass sash windows set beneath a shallow corbelled parapet. The rear wing, made of deep rubble-stone, has a half-hipped roof.
Inside, it has been reported that the building includes a 16th-century roof with cambered tie-beams and collars, and there may be additional 16th-century features hidden within the remodeled structure.
